Iran jails former vice president, reform activist

TEHRAN, Iran -- A former Iranian vice president and prominent reform activist convicted of spreading propaganda against the ruling clerical establishment has begun a one-year prison sentence, a close relative said Friday.

An appeals court upheld Hossein Marashi's conviction and sentence on Wednesday, one of many court rulings against activists and opposition figures rounded up in the turmoil triggered by President Mahmoud Ahmadinejad's disputed re-election in June.

The prosecutions have dealt a major blow to a protest movement that was already hard to sustain with security forces delivering a punishing response at each attempt to rally support on the streets.

Earlier this weak, opposition leader Mir Hossein Mousavi, who was Ahmadinejad's main challenger in the election, urged the movement to press on in the next Iranian year, which begins March 21.
